The controller, as defined by Article 4 (7) in conjunction with Article 26 of the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), is tekom Europe, together with the above-mentioned organizations ("joint controllership").

(2) A joint controllership is where two or more controllers are jointly responsible for processing personal data because they can jointly (not necessarily to the same extent) determine the purposes and means of the processing.
